Description
Summary:A recyclable thermoplastic polyurethane (TPU)/Silicone thermoplastic vulcanizate (TPV) consisting of TPU, Silicone, and additives (i.e. crosslinking agent, antioxidant, compatilizers, and processing aid) with high tensile strength (10.0 MPa), good elongation (322%), low abrasion rate (0.11%), proper hardness (Shore A83), and low static/kinetic friction coefficient (0.72/0.61) has been successfully manufactured. Moreover, we have also prepared the prototype for bands of smart bracelets based on lab-made TPU/Silicone TPV, demonstrating that it is a highly potential recyclable material for wearable devices.
